A basket of companies focused on AI infrastructure and energy sources has reportedly delivered stronger returns than Nvidia over a recent period, according to market observers. This trend suggests that the AI investment theme may be broadening beyond chip makers to include the physical backbone supporting the technology.

According to a recent report from CNBC, investors who allocated capital to a diversified group of companies involved in building out AI infrastructure and energy supply chains have seen returns that outperformed Nvidia, the dominant AI chipmaker. The report highlighted that this basket of firms—which may include data center operators, power utilities, natural gas providers, and renewable energy developers—has roughly doubled in value over the same timeframe, surpassing Nvidia's already substantial gains. The observation underscores how the AI ecosystem extends far beyond semiconductor design. Massive data centers require enormous amounts of electricity, cooling systems, and construction materials, creating demand for companies that supply these critical components. While Nvidia remains a key beneficiary of AI adoption, the broader infrastructure buildout appears to have generated comparable—and in this case, higher—returns for a select group of firms. The report did not specify the exact composition of the basket or the precise time period measured, but the comparison illustrates the potential for investors to capture growth across multiple sectors tied to AI development, rather than concentrating solely on chip makers.

Key takeaways from this analysis include the recognition that the AI trade may be evolving beyond pure-play technology stocks. As AI models become more computationally intensive, the physical infrastructure supporting them—such as data centers, grid improvements, and energy production—could become increasingly important for sustained growth. Companies in the energy sector, particularly those involved in natural gas and renewable power, may see heightened demand as tech giants race to secure reliable electricity for their AI operations. Additionally, infrastructure builders, including construction firms and electrical equipment manufacturers, could benefit from the multiyear capital expenditure cycles expected from hyperscale cloud providers. This shift might indicate that investors are beginning to price in a longer, more capital-intensive phase of AI development, where hardware and energy need to scale in tandem with algorithmic advances. The outperformance of the infrastructure basket versus Nvidia also suggests that market leadership can rotate within a major technological theme. While Nvidia has been the poster child for AI investment, the returns from ancillary sectors may reflect growing investor awareness of bottlenecks in energy and physical buildout.

From an investment perspective, the relative outperformance of energy and infrastructure plays within the AI theme should be interpreted with caution. Past performance does not guarantee future results, and the concentration of returns in a small basket of stocks may not be repeatable. The comparison is also timeframe-dependent—Nvidia's own trajectory includes periods of dramatic volatility. Investors may consider that the AI infrastructure buildout is still in its early stages, with many projects requiring years to complete. Demand for energy from data centers could face regulatory hurdles or competition from other electrification trends. Conversely, if AI model efficiency improves dramatically, the need for new infrastructure might moderate. A diversified approach that incorporates both chip makers and the broader ecosystem—including utilities, industrial contractors, and energy firms—could help capture various facets of the AI growth story while reducing single-stock risk. However, any investment decision should be based on individual research and risk tolerance, as the sector remains subject to technological disruption and macroeconomic shifts.
